파이썬으로 .exe 파일로 만들 때 라이브러리를 추가할 수 있나요?
.exe 파일로 만들 때 라이브러리나 여러 이미지 파일들을 함께 담아서 .exe 파일로 만들고 싶은데 혹시 방법이 있을까요? 하나의 파일까지는 되는데 여러 파일들은 안되서 질문 드립니다!!
55글자 더 채워주세요.
3개의 답변이 있어요!
pyinstaller 사용 추천드립니다.
exe 파일에 모든 라이브러리 압축하기pyinstaller --onefile --noconsole 파이썬파일이름.py
만약 import 된 라이브러리를 따로 생성하지 않고 exe 파일 안에 다 넣고 싶은 경우 위 명령어를 이용해서 변환해주시면 됩니다.
프로그래밍을 하려고 한다면 당연히 프로그래밍 언어를 배워야하기는 합니다.
컴퓨터 공학과로 진학하기 위해서는 프로그래밍을 할줄 알아야하는 것은 아닙니다.
많은 컴퓨터 공학과 학생들이 프로그래밍 언어를 1학년때 처음 배우는 경우가 많이 있습니다.
처음 배운다면 파이썬으로 시작하는 것을 추천합니다.
다른 언어보다 상대적으로 쉽기 때문에 좋습니다.
"파이썬 정복", "점프 투 파이썬(c언어도 있음)" 등의 책으로 공부해보는 것도 좋을 것 같습니다.
파이썬 프로그래밍한 결과물을 exe로 배포하는경우는 흔합니다.
이때 사용한 라이브러리를 포함하지 않으면, exe를 받는사람이 환경구축을 풀로해야되는 불편함이 있죠
그래서 우리는 one파일로 exe를 만들어야 합니다.
저는 pyinstaller를 사용하고, 콘솔은 안띄우고 원파일로 만듭니다.
pyinstaller --onefile --noconsole 파이썬파일이름.py
참조